## Tuning FareForge

FareForge is our little rules engine for shipping fees, and most of its personality lives in a handful of constants. Before you go tweaking, know that the fee tiers, the free-shipping threshold, and the remote-zone surcharge all interact — change one and the checkout totals for half of Quellport's customers shift. Run the golden-file tests after any edit, and please leave a comment explaining why. The current tunables, with defaults, are as follows.

tuning constants:
RATE_LIMITS = {
    "zorael": 10,
    "oliix": 1,
    "holix": 2,
    "quenix": 10,
}

**Postmortem timeline — Farelight pricing experiment**

14:22 — On-call paged after checkout conversions dropped sharply on the Farelight platform. Investigation showed the ticket-pricing experiment had begun serving the treatment price to 100% of traffic instead of the intended 10% split, due to a misconfigured rollout flag pushed earlier that afternoon. Experiment was halted at 14:41 and prices reverted. The deploy responsible was identified by the token recorded below.

session token of fadug-hahap = htk3_554

## Receipt Mailer Stalls (Givewell-alike: Almsbridge)

If donation receipts queue but do not send, first check the mailer worker's heartbeat. A stalled heartbeat usually means the template renderer is blocked on a missing locale bundle. Restart the worker pool; do not flush the queue, as receipts are idempotent and will drain on their own. After restart, confirm the running release matches the deploy token shown below.

build token for fajop-kageg: htk14_a2d40227103e0f